Your Opportunity:
You have the opportunity to participate in and learn legal skills in a variety of business practices that range from software to business entities, to employment law to real estate. Join our legal team in this full time position that includes the preparation, distribution and tracking of contracts, creating and maintaining business entities, and a broad range of administrative tasks and communications. We offer benefits such as revenue share, health insurance, soon to come stock options and purchases, and investing. Explore PLACE Inc. and the success path we have created for you.
What You're Great At:
You are a self-motivated, well-organized and detail-oriented individual. Quickly mastering new software and systems. You are comfortable juggling multiple tasks at a time. While not an expert yet, you have experience with one or more of the following: maintaining business entities as well as employment, contract, business, and/or real estate law. You are a stellar communicator and passionate about serving -- and learning from -- business leaders.
What You'll Do:
Work closely with in-house counsel on all of PLACE's legal needs
Prepare, distribute and track contracts
Create and maintain business entities
Collaborate with headquarters and partner stakeholders
Research case law, precedent and other business/legal best practices
Lead and execute all administrative legal tasks
